Constrained Control of Linear Systems Subject to Combinations of Intersections and Unions of Concave Constraints
Abstract
The explicit reference governor (ERG) is an add-on unit that provides constraint handling capabilities to pre-stabilized systems. In particular, the ERG acts on the reference of the pre-stabilized system in such a way that, even for large transients, constraints are satisfied.
